Intake of total cruciferous vegetable and its contents of glucosinolates and isothiocyanates, glutathione S-transferases polymorphisms and breast cancer risk: a case-control study in China.
The British journal of nutrition - 28 Sept 2020
Zhang Nai-Qi, Mo Xiong-Fei, Lin Fang-Yu, Zhan Xiao-Xia, Feng Xiao-Li, Zhang Xin, Luo Hong, Zhang Cai-Xia
Abstract excerpt
Cruciferous vegetables contain high levels of glucosinolates (GSL) and isothiocyanates (ITC). ITC are known to induce glutathione S-transferases (GST) and thus exert their anticarcinogenic effects. This study explored the combined effects of cruciferous vegetable, GSL and ITC intake and GST polymorphisms on breast cancer risk.
